Panthers Outmuscle Green Bay, 9-8
Green Bay catcher Jason Novick had a terrific game, but it still wasn't enough to get his team a win. Novick went 3 for 5 with a home run and a double, while scoring 2 runs and driving in 2, even as Carolina beat the Packers, 9-8. Mike Rockwell got the win, improving to 3-3. He pitched 6 innings, giving up 11 hits and 4 runs, while striking out 3 and walking 1. Carolina is first in the National Conference South with a record of 25-21.

Carolina used the hitting of Tony Gaxiola to pick up the win. The catcher clubbed a 2-run home run in the top of the third inning to put the Panthers on top, 5-2. For the game, Gaxiola had 1 home run and 1 single in 5 at-bats.

"It wasn't a pretty victory," said Gaxiola, "but we got it done."
